For those who don't know--Cloudy Leopards was originally created back in summer of 2013, and back then the typical methods we used for uploading images was very different from today. Two common websites were TinyPic and PhotoBucket, both of which became very unreliable a few years ago. TinyPic was shut down permanently and, as a result, many CLs are permanently lost to time and sadly can never be restored unless the users re-uploaded the original file elsewhere (which is uncommon). PhotoBucket became paid-only a few years ago (that is: users are not permitted to use any images uploaded on the site at all unless they pay a subscription fee, regardless of whether or not images were uploaded before or after this change) and it decided to watermark and heavily compress the images linked from any user not currently owning a paid account, to prevent them from being used.
